  • Patent number: 11739682
    Abstract: A split-cycle internal combustion engine is provided with an engine block and an expansion section having a plurality of expansion cylinders and a rotating drive shaft, which is supported by a first portion of the engine block and is operated by the expansion cylinders; the engine is further provided with a compression section having a volumetric compressor with a rotating driven shaft, which is supported by a second portion of the engine block and is distinct and spaced apart from the rotating drive shaft; the volumetric compressor has at least one compression cylinder extending along an axis, which is inclined relative to the axes of the expansion cylinders so as to form an angle.

  • Patent number: 11248556
    Abstract: An internal combustion engine comprising at least a crank case, which houses a cylinder, and a cylinder head, which is adapted to be coupled to the crank case, and a liquid cooling circuit, wherein the liquid cooling circuit comprises at least one inlet aperture and at least one outlet aperture, a lower cooling chamber housed in said cylinder head in a position adjacent to a flame deck of said cylinder head; an upper cooling chamber housed in said cylinder head above said lower chamber, so that said lower chamber is sandwiched between said upper chamber and said flame deck; wherein said inlet aperture is provided in said upper or lower chamber and said outlet aperture is provided in said lower or upper chamber, on a same side of the internal combustion engine, so that the cooling liquid runs in a substantially U-shaped path moving between said upper chamber and said lower chamber, transversely relative to a crankshaft of said engine.

  • Patent number: 9725150
    Abstract: System for aiding the planing of a planing boat comprising a hull, having a critical transition speed from a displacement sailing and a planing sailing and at least an internal combustion engine comprising means for transmitting an engine displaced power to the water; transmission means defining a gear ratio and identifying a critical speed of rotation of the engine corresponding to the critical speed of the hull; the system comprises a centrifugal supercharger, for supercharging said internal combustion engine, activated by speed multiplying means to be operating in a predetermined interval of speeds of the at least an internal combustion engine including said critical engine speed.

  • Patent number: 6895920
    Abstract: An oil sump is disclosed for a structural engine of an agricultural vehicle. The underside of the sump is formed with a longitudinally extending downwardly concave tunnel to accommodate a propeller shaft. The tunnel divides the interior of the sump into two oil trays arranged one on each side of the tunnel. Oil passages are cast into the sump to connect the two trays to a common recirculation duct that leads to the intake side of the engine oil pump.

  • Patent number: 6415758
    Abstract: An engine block 10 is disclosed having machined front and rear faces. Each of the front and rear faces is capable of receiving and sealing against a housing (20,40) enclosing a gear train for coupling the engine crankshaft to a camshaft of the engine. The front face is additionally capable of directly receiving and sealing against an engine front cover while the rear face is additionally capable of directly receiving and sealing against a flywheel housing. In this way, the same engine block may be selectively assembled into an engine having a front mounted or a rear mounted camshaft gear train.

  • Patent number: 6286475
    Abstract: An engine block is described having at one end a lateral flange 12 formed with an aperture for mounting of an ancillary unit such as a pump 16. An adapter plate 30 is mounted on the end face of the lateral flange to overlie the aperture for the ancillary unit 16, the surface of the adapter plate facing the aperture being machined to mate, when in use, with an ancillary unit 16 disposed on the other side of the flange 12 and secured to the adapter plate 30 through the aperture in the lateral flange.

  • Patent number: 6216658
    Abstract: An integral cylinder block is provided having features which enhance structural stiffness, thereby reducing noise emissions. The block includes an upper portion with cylinder bores and a lower portion forming at least a part of a crankcase. At the upper and lower portions of the block, the casing has sculpted wall portions with a curved, undulate shape. At a side of the cylinder block, a closed oil cooler cavity is formed. A wall is provided to generally separate the oil cooler cavity from the water jacket defined within the block. An opening is provided in the wall, but the opening is distally located relative to a water pump outlet that provides a flow of coolant into the cavity, thereby improving the flow direction of coolant across the oil cooler. Also, an opposite side of the cylinder block includes a closed tappet cavity to accommodate pushrods.
